Abstract

An apparatus and method for rigidly interlocking a control wheel and the rudder pedals of an aircraft is provided for securing the control surfaces of the aircraft operated by the control wheel and the rudder pedals in a stable position. The apparatus comprises a pair of control wheel retaining members rigidly connected to one end of a rod member in a spaced apart, parallel relationship with one another for retainingly engaging opposing radially extending portions of the control wheel and a pair of rudder pedal retaining members rigidly connected to one end of another rod member in a spaced apart, parallel relationship with one another for retainingly engaging a lever of each of the rudder pedals. The rod members are disposed in a telescoping relationship with respect to one another and are adjustably securable whereby the control wheel retaining members are rigidly locked in a selected position relative to the rudder pedal retaining members wherein the control wheel retaining members cooperate with the rudder pedal retaining members to secure the control wheel in a level position, the control column in an inward position, and the rudder pedals in a neutral or centered position.
